Spring Boot RAG SQL Assistant

This Spring Boot application implements an advanced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G) system that connects language models with SQL database retrieval using LangChain4j.

Features

  • Natural Language to SQL: Ask questions in plain English and get database insights
  • Multiple LLM Support: Works with Google Gemini, Ollama, or LocalAI
  • Interactive Interface: Simple web UI for asking questions
  • Spring Boot Integration: Leverages Spring's dependency injection and configuration

Prerequisites

  • Java 17 or higher
  • Maven
  • MariaDB database (or adjust configurations for your preferred database)
  • API keys for language models (Google AI Gemini, etc.)

Configuration

Set up the following environment variables or modify application.properties:

# Database configuration
DB_URL=jdbc:mariadb://localhost:3306/your_database
DB_USER=your_username
DB_PASSWORD=your_password

# Language model API keys
GEMINI_API_KEY=your_gemini_api_key

# Ollama configuration (if using)
OLLAMA_BASE_URL=http://localhost:11434
OLLAMA_MODEL_NAME=llama3

# LocalAI configuration (if using)
LOCAL_AI_BASE_URL=http://localhost:8080/v1
LOCAL_AI_MODEL_NAME=gpt-4

Architecture

  • Controller Layer: Handles HTTP requests and responses
  • Service Layer: Coordinates between components
  • Content Retriever: Translates questions to SQL and retrieves data
  • LLM Integration: Uses language models to generate SQL and format responses

Security Warning

The SqlDatabaseContentRetriever is potentially dangerous and should be used with caution:

  • READ-ONLY ACCESS: The database user should have very limited read-only permissions
  • DEVELOPMENT USE: Not recommended for production without thorough security measures
  • SQL VALIDATION: Basic validation is performed but cannot guarantee safety

Extending the Application

Adding More Language Models

Modify AppConfig.java to integrate additional language models:

@Bean
public ChatLanguageModel newModel() {
    return NewModelProvider.builder()
            .apiKey("your-api-key")
            .modelName("model-name")
            .build();
}

Customizing the UI

The frontend interface is located in src/main/resources/static/index.html. Modify this file to customize the user experience.
